What is the background of a business proposal?
The business background provides the reader with information regarding: The type of business (e.g., wholesale, retail, manufacturing, service, etc.). The type of legal entity (e.g., corporation, LLC, partnership, sole proprietorship, etc.). When the business was established.
What is background in business case?
Background information. The purpose of this section is to give a clear introduction to the business case and project. It should contain a brief overview of the reasons why the project or business change has come about: the problem, opportunity, or change of circumstances.

What are the 4 parts of a proposal?
Key Elements of a Complete Proposal. ... Cover. ... Table of Contents. ... Abstract (also called Project Summary) ... Project Description (also called Narrative or Research Plan) ... Budget Explanation (also called Budget Justification) ... Vita (also called Resume or Biographical Sketch) ... Other Support (also called Current and Pending Support)

How is a proposal written?
The proposal includes information about the project's objectives, expected outcomes, and benefits. It should also include a detailed plan of how the organization will execute the project. The management uses this information to decide whether or not to approve the project.
